How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jamaica?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jamaica Studio Apartments | $2,224 | $1,450 | $4,000 |
| Jamaica 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,550 | $1,000 | $5,000 |
| Jamaica 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,113 | $1,800 | $5,350 |
| Jamaica 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,450 | $1,100 | $6,000 |
| Jamaica 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,994 | $2,600 | $6,900 |
